Total Debt per Share is calculated as total debt divided by Shares Outstanding (EOP). Total debt is calculated as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ation plus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ation. Tianneng Power International's Total Debt Per Share for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 was $1.72.

Tianneng Power International Business Description

Other Exchanges 00819:Hong Kong
Address 18 Harbour Road, Suite 3202, 32nd Floor, Central Plaza, Wanchai, Hong Kong, HKG
Tianneng Power International Ltd is engaged in the manufacturing and sale of lead-acid battery products, lithium-ion battery products and recycled materials and trading of materials. It manufactures High-tech eco friendly battery, new energy batteries, and green and renewable materials. The company operates in two segments: Manufacturing business and Trading. The Manufacturing business segment generates the majority of the revenue. Geographically it operates in the PRC.
